Transaction 163421eadb98e85157d4fa1ae964d91689083082a398eb3a56e22c742021ad65
1 Input
1 Output
-
163421eadb98e85157d4fa1ae964d91689083082a398eb3a56e22c742021ad65:0
- value
- 13518100
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d877db35b0a3427a38d7d314261f6b6b51b1d45 OP_EQUAL
- address
- 3QoZCA7ALMYM75yb2TXDABkYENP4AuNwsz